Kim Kardashian reveals in the November second episode of “Keeping Up With the Kardashians” that her daughter North prefers living with Kanye West.

North admires her dad for not having a nanny, chef, or security, and for living in an apartment. Kim vents to Courtney about the challenges of motherhood, as she co-parents her four kids with Kanye.

Courtney also shares her experiences with co-parenting, noting that her kids sometimes prefer their dad’s house over hers. Kim spends quality time with North before a trip and reflects on the lessons she has learned from being a mom.

Courtney describes North as her lesson on patience and life, indicating the deep bond between mother and daughter.

Kim and Courtney have a strong bond when it comes to parenting, often seeking advice from each other.

They share a similar approach to raising kids and supporting each other through challenges. In another part of the episode, tensions rise between Chloe and her momager Chris Jenner over starting a podcast.

Chloe expresses frustration with Chris for not providing the support she needs to pursue new projects.

Chris defends herself, highlighting the challenges of managing multiple clients and their unique needs. The conversation escalates as Chloe feels that her concerns are being dismissed and ignored by Chris.

Chris suggests building a team to support Chloe’s podcast idea, but Chloe feels patronized and unheard. The disagreement reflects the tensions that can arise when family dynamics intersect with business decisions.

Chloe’s frustration with Chris’s management style reaches a boiling point as she feels her needs are not being prioritized.
